amija:
Long post alert
In Spirit of giving back,I have been following this thread for some time now and want to thank everyone that has contributed to this thread. God bless you all. now to the business,I have been going to the US since 2010 but My DW and first child, got thier first visa in september 2015 for visiting but she used it give birth to our 2nd child in november 2015, we never knew she can declare child birth until we found this thread. We used dr F, paid all bills and got zero balance. we used same visa for vacation in april 2017.
she and my first child did dropbox in october but was called for followup interview which they attended on 16th october 2017 but was denied on ground that she used her visiting visa to give birth in 2015. below is her transcript:

VO: Good morning,passport pls
DW: Good morning and hands over the passport
VO: how many kids do u have
DW: 2
VO: why are u not applying with ur second child
DW: because i had him in the usa
(guess he wanted to know if she will lie that she didnt give birth in the us)
VO: so u got ur visa in septmber 2015 for visiting and used it to give birth in november 2015?
DW: yes.
VO: so it means u lied during your last interview?
DW: she answered that she told them she was pregnant but was undecided if she was going to give birth in the Us
VO: did you pay all your bills and do u have proof
DW: Yes and she handed over all her payment reciept and zero balance from dr f and other service providers
VO: after going through the reciept, he said i can see you paid all your fees and its not a crime to give birth in america provided you can afford it. but u have to let us know ur intention during your interview
VO: so are u pregnant now
DW: she answered yes that she will be due in may 2018,
VO: so are you using this visa for birthing
DW: she answered that she has not decided on that yet, that the visa was for xmas holiday first
VO: but thats exactly what you told my colleague 2 years ago. after typing for some seconds, he then handed her over the blue paper and said i cant approve your visa this time.

So that was how DW came back rejected and dejected. I started researching and found this lovely thread and read all the info. we were determined to make things right so we decided to reapply but this time for medical visa. even though my visa expires in June 2018, i decided to also join in the application, and also included my mum. so its was the four of us(MYSELF,MY WIFE,MY MUM AND MY FIRST CHILD) applied this time. We first contacted Dr f and he sent in his correspondent, filled a new form and went for another interview on Thursday December 7th, by 10.30am.
we where directed to one black america lady and below is our transcript.

VO: Good morning, Passport Please
Me: Good morning and I gave him the 4 passport
VO: where and why are u going to the us?
Me: we are going for vacation but my wife and my mum will stay back to have our baby.
VO: checked my passport and saw that i still have a valid visa till june next year.
VO: u still have a valid visa u can still use the visa and apply through dropbox when it expires
Me: i know abt that, but am applying now cos after my 2 weeks vacation in march 2018, I will be going back in june 2018 to help bring back my litle one home, so i want the visa aspect to be sorted out on time.
VO: ok, i get it and excused her self to consult a superior officer on what to do with my valid visa.
VO: she returned and said i will be canceling your valid visa before we proceed with this interview,
Me: ok, no problem
VO: does your wife, child and mother also have a valid visa like yours?
Me: no, my wife and child US visa expired in september 2017 while my mum only has uk visa
VO: so why do u choose to birth in Usa and not other countries you have been to
Me: I replied because US offer daul nationality which others dnt offer and also the medical care in the US is very good
VO: so have u contacted a doctor?
Me: Yes,and handed over dr F correspondence
VO: went through it and asked if we have made any payment
Me: i replied that the doctor doesnt accept pre payment but i have the receipt of our previous delivery and handed it over to her
VO: she took it, went inside to consult another colleaugue, came back and ask if i have a budget sheet for the delivery?
Me: sure, i handed over my budget sheet.
then at this point she was going through my dr correspondence and budget sheet, my son started disturbing that he wants to wee wee.
VO: pls, take him to the toilet, i will be taking some time to document all this on ur profile so that u dnt have any problem at the Point of Entry'
(immediately I heard her talk of POE before even giving us the white pickup form, i became calm cos i knew she has made her decision.)
VO: sir, how long did u say u will spend on the trip and ur second trip, i want to be sure i have it correct on ur profile
Me: 2 weeks on this trip and 2 weeks on the next trip but my wife and mum will stay for 12 weeks.
after typing and updating for abt 7 minutes
VO: Your Visa has been approved, pls make sure u travel with ur previous delivery reciept and pls avoid staying unecessary long period in the US, i know its 6 months they grant at the POE but such long duration flags off alert on our system and he gave me the white paper.
Me. Thank u madam and do have a blessed day.
didnt even ask my wife or my mum anything, not even thier names. I know its just God that did. so second missionary journey Loading. next is ticketing, God bless all that contributed and pls dnt mind my long post

Re: Give Birth In USA: Cost And Procedures Part 5 by LI(m): 9:42am On Dec 15, 2017
Remember it is your responsibility to prove that you can afford the high cost of medical services in the US. Unfortunately, to the average critical eyes, what you did was prove the exact opposite.

You could have focused more on the fact that you have saved USD25k for this purpose (which is a lot of money by the way), while also showing that you have sufficient ties to your home country so it doesn't look like you have only saved this money to abscond to the US. Your information about a 60m which belongs to your dad and not you is what I believe is the real issue here.

I also couldn't help but notice that in one sentence, you said 25k dollars, then in the next one, you said 60m without including the currency, leaving room for assumption that the 60m is also in dollars. This point could be irrelevant, but who knows?

izaga3:
Good day house. So this happened today.

VO: why are u going to Georgia ?
Me: To have our baby
VO: where do you work?
Me: I run a hotel owned by my family.
VO: whats your budget?
Me: A little above 14k dollarsVO: Do you have evidence of those funds?
Me: Yes, I have 25k dollars in my dom account ( hands him the statement). I also have access to over 60mil in a joint accnt with my dad.
VO: where do u work?
DW: I am a supervisor at the hotel.
VO: Where did the money come from?
Me: From my family business.
Types into his computer and says I'm. Sorry but you do not qualify for a visa at this time.

Please guys where did we get it wrong??
